Carrion is something we choose to stay away from - it looks awful, writhes with insects, and smells really bad. Why would anyone study the remains of dead animals? Aa Aa Aa Carrion, or the remains ...
Vultures have long evoked images of death, hovering over ailing ... They only feed on carrion – and in a country with more than 500 million livestock, they perform a crucial duty of removing ...